How many quart/minute in 1 litres/hour? The answer is 0.01761147015721. We assume you are converting between quart/minute and litre/hour. You can view more details on each measurement unit: quart/minute or litres/hour The SI derived unit for volume flow rate is the cubic meter/second. 1 cubic meter/second is equal to 63401.292565956 quart/minute, or 3600000 litres/hour.
